Incident Summary:

09/27/2018: Assailants threw a grenade at soldiers attempting to defuse an explosive device at the Bakara Market in Hawl Wadag, Mogadishu, Somalia. At least two people were injured in the blast. Jabha East Africa claimed responsibility for the attack.
